The Cock Hotel by Greene King Inns is celebrated for its historical charm, central location in Stony Stratford and consistently welcoming atmosphere. Guests frequently commend the hotel's positioning on the High Street, which allows convenient access to local attractions, events and dining options. The ample parking further adds to its convenience.
The breakfast experience at the hotel is generally well-received with phrases like "excellent," "hearty," and "cooked to order" often mentioned. Guests value the variety and quality of breakfast choices, particularly enjoying dishes like pancakes and large English breakfasts. The breakfast staff are praised for their friendly and attentive service, which enhances the positive dining atmosphere.
Dinner at the hotel also garners positive feedback with many guests highlighting the quality and variety of the food, including vegetarian options. The spacious and clean restaurant environment, coupled with good portion sizes and value for money, makes for a pleasurable dining experience. Despite occasional issues such as slow service and inconsistent food quality, the overall sentiment towards the dining experience remains positive.
The rooms at the Cock Hotel offer a balance of comfort and traditional charm with many guests appreciating the cleanliness, comfortable beds and cozy atmosphere. The facilities, including good showers and white towels, contribute to a pleasant stay. However, some guests noted that certain rooms and furnishings appeared dated and in need of refurbishment and there were occasional issues with noise and maintenance.
Cleanliness receives mixed reviews. While many guests find the rooms clean and comfortable, others report issues with dated and unclean areas, specifically noting bathrooms and old fixtures that require more thorough cleaning and refurbishment.
The staff at the hotel are frequently praised for their friendly and helpful demeanor, creating a welcoming and accommodating atmosphere. Key staff members are often singled out for their exceptional service, despite occasional mentions of the team being overworked or short-staffed. The positive impact of the staff's efforts on the overall guest experience is widely acknowledged.
WiFi service at the hotel has mixed reviews. While some guests report a satisfactory connection, others experience intermittent connectivity issues and find the Sky WiFi service cumbersome, especially when using VPN connections. Improved connectivity and clearer instructions could enhance the guest experience.
Beds at the Cock Hotel are generally well-received with many guests praising their comfort and cleanliness. However, a few reviews mention soft mattresses and older, creaky beds, indicating some variability in the bedding quality.
As a three-star establishment, the Cock Hotel by Greene King Inns provides a pleasant stay with comfortable accommodations, good food and strong service from the staff. However, the hotel does show signs of wear and tear, particularly in the rooms and bathrooms and could benefit from refurbishment to improve the overall guest experience.
In terms of accessibility, the hotel offers convenient parking and a prime location, but it lacks features such as an elevator, which can pose challenges for guests with mobility issues. Despite these drawbacks, the friendly atmosphere and historical character make it a charming and generally well-regarded place to stay.
The Bull Hotel in Stony Stratford is frequently praised by guests for its excellent location, offering a quintessential English town experience. Situated on the High Street, it is close to numerous bars, restaurants, and shops, with easy access to local attractions such as Bletchley Park and Silverstone. The hotel’s charming atmosphere, enhanced by free parking, further bolsters its appeal.
Guests generally speak highly of the breakfast at The Bull Hotel, appreciating the hearty and traditional offerings along with the warmth of the staff serving it. A full English breakfast and customizable options are often commended for quality, despite minor critiques regarding the breakfast menu and timing.
The rooms at The Bull Hotel are described as spacious, clean, and comfortable, featuring tasteful modern décor that complements the building’s historic charm. Recent refurbishments ensure a high standard of presentation, while amenities like free parking add to its value for money. Guests enjoy restful nights on cozy beds with high-quality sheets, further contributing to the pleasant experience.
Cleanliness is a strong point, with the hotel receiving compliments on its well-maintained rooms and inviting atmosphere. While there are occasional mentions of minor issues such as cobwebs and varying water pressure in showers, the overall environment is regarded as clean and welcoming.
The hotel’s staff are celebrated for their friendliness and attentiveness, often highlighted for their eagerness to assist guests and make their stay enjoyable. The warm and accommodating service from everyone, including standout individuals like Kayla during breakfast, leaves a lasting positive impression.
Parking is hassle-free and convenient, with ample space available at the rear of the property and covered parking adding to guest convenience. Free street parking after 6 pm is an additional benefit, with most reviews praising the secure and accessible parking options.
While the hotel receives mixed feedback on its Wi-Fi quality, guests who experience strong connectivity are satisfied, although others note issues with accessing reliable internet. Potential guests for whom internet access is essential may want to keep this aspect in mind.
Overall, The Bull Hotel offers a welcoming environment with notable positive features such as its prime location, superb staff, comfortable accommodations, and convenient parking, making it a commendable choice for travelers.
